The Smith & Wesson FPC is designed for fast handling and compact storage. Because of this, optic choice matters more than many shooters expect.
A larger window improves target acquisition during rapid shooting. When engaging multiple targets, the wider viewing area makes transitions smoother.
Deck height is another important factor. If the optic sits too low, the cheek weld becomes awkward. If it sits too high, the shooter loses stability.
Co-witness compatibility with backup iron sights also matters. Most shooters prefer a lower-third configuration because it keeps the optic’s window unobstructed while maintaining a usable backup sight picture.
Finally, durability is essential. PCCs generate a sharp recoil impulse that can stress poorly built optics.
Parallax error occurs when the reticle appears to move relative to the target as the shooter shifts their head position. I tested each optic by deliberately placing the dot near the edge of the window while maintaining the same point of aim.
The best optics maintained consistent impact even when the reticle was off-center.
Deck height determines how the optic aligns with iron sights. I evaluated how naturally each optic aligned with AR-height sights on the FPC platform.
Lower-third co-witness generally provided the most comfortable shooting position.
Durability testing included several hundred rounds of firing with each optic mounted. I checked for zero shift, loose mounting hardware, and electronic failures.
Optics with stronger housings and better sealing consistently performed better.
Battery life affects real-world usability. I evaluated whether optics used efficient electronics and convenient battery compartments.
Top-loading or side-loading battery trays were considered a major advantage.
Brightness levels must cover both indoor and bright outdoor environments. I tested visibility under direct sunlight to ensure the reticle remained crisp and visible.
Glass clarity impacts both precision and comfort. I looked for minimal tint, low distortion, and consistent reticle brightness across the window.
Buttons or rotary dials must remain easy to use under stress. I tested controls with gloves to simulate real shooting conditions.
Compatibility with Picatinny rails and aftermarket mounts increases flexibility. Optics with common footprints provide the most mounting options.
Selecting the correct optic for the Smith & Wesson FPC depends on your intended use. While most red dots technically fit the rail, only some complement the rifle’s ergonomics and shooting style.
The first factor to consider is window size. A larger viewing window helps with faster target acquisition during rapid fire. PCC shooting often involves quick transitions between targets, so an optic that provides a wide field of view makes a noticeable difference.
The second consideration is emitter protection. Open emitter optics are lighter and often have larger windows, but they can collect debris. Enclosed emitters prevent dust, rain, or mud from blocking the diode.
Next is battery life. A good red dot should run for years without needing a battery change. Long battery life ensures the optic is always ready when needed.
Mount height also plays a major role. If the optic sits too low, the shooter may struggle to maintain a proper cheek weld. If it sits too high, stability suffers. Lower-third co-witness generally offers the best balance.
Another factor is durability. The FPC may not have the recoil of a rifle caliber firearm, but PCC recoil can still stress poorly constructed optics. Look for aluminum housings, reinforced emitter structures, and sealed electronics.
Finally, consider reticle design. Some shooters prefer a simple 2 MOA dot for precision, while others prefer circle-dot reticles that improve speed during close-range shooting.
Choosing the right optic ultimately depends on your priorities: speed, durability, weight, or budget.
